Rya Kihlstedt, born on July twenty-third, nineteen seventy, is a talented American actress known for her versatile performances across film, television, and stage. She gained recognition for her role as Alice Ribbons in the beloved comedy film Home Alone 3, released in nineteen ninety-seven. This early success paved the way for a diverse career in the entertainment industry.
Following her breakout role, Kihlstedt showcased her acting prowess in several notable films, including Deep Impact in nineteen ninety-eight, Women in Trouble in two thousand nine, and The Atticus Institute in two thousand fifteen. Her filmography reflects a commitment to exploring various genres and characters, making her a respected figure in cinema.
On the small screen, Kihlstedt has made significant contributions to popular television series. She is well-remembered for her recurring role as Dr. Michelle Ross in the acclaimed Showtime crime drama Dexter, as well as her portrayal of Marilyn Rhodes in the ABC musical drama Nashville. These performances have solidified her status as a skilled television actress.
In two thousand fifteen, Kihlstedt took on a prominent role in the NBC miniseries Heroes Reborn, further expanding her television repertoire. More recently, in two thousand twenty-two, she appeared as Ally Allston in Superman & Lois and portrayed the Fourth Sister in the Star Wars series Obi-Wan Kenobi, a character she later voiced in Tales of the Empire in two thousand twenty-four.
